onsemi / Fairchild FOD8163 Series Logic Gate Optocouplers

onsemi / Fairchild FOD8163 Series Logic Gate Optocouplers are 3.3V/5V high-speed logic gate optocouplers with open-collector output. They support isolated communications allowing digital signals to communicate between systems without conducting ground loops or hazardous voltages. The FOD8163 series utilizes a stretched body package to achieve 8mm creepage and clearance distances (FOD8163T).

The onsemi / Fairchild FOD8163 series features an optimized IC design for reliable high-insulation voltage and high-noise immunity. They consist of an aluminum gallium arsenide (AlGaAs) light-emitting diode and an integrated high-speed photodetector.

The output of the detector ICs is an open collector Schottky-clamped transistor. The electrical and switching characteristics are guaranteed over the extended industrial temperature range of -40°C to 100°C and a VCC range of 3V to 5.5V.

Features

  • 8mm Creepage and Clearance Distance, and 0.4mm Insulation Distance to Achieve Reliable and High Voltage Insulation
  • High Noise Immunity Characterized by Common Mode Transient Immunity (CMTI): 20kV/μs Minimum CMTI
  • Specifications Guaranteed Over 3V to 5.5V Supply Voltage and -40°C to 100°C Extended Industrial Temperature Range
  • High-Speed, 10Mbit/s Data Rate (NRZ)
  • Safety and Regulatory Approvals: UL1577, 5,000 VACRMS for 1 Minute, DIN-EN/IEC60747-5-5 (Pending Approvals)

Applications

  • Isolating Intelligent Power Module
  • Isolating Industrial Communications Interface
